More information on ALL SEASONS NANCY CENTRE GARE

This hotel is located in the heart of Nancy, 50 m from the TGV railway station (exit for St Leon), 800 m from Place Stanislas and a 10 minute walk from the Convention Centre. The hotel offers 85 airconditioned rooms overlooking the gardens or the internal courtyard, as well as a bar, a meeting room, a fitness room and a sauna (open at the end of August). Private outdoor pay parking is available. Renovation work is currently in progress, continuing until October 2008.

Guest Rooms:The rooms vary in size but all are fairly traditional in style and decor. The bathrooms, like the rooms vary in size and some are with shower only. The rooms and the bathrooms are of a good condition.
